CLAYTON — Fans of classic country music and Southern rock will have a chance to enjoy a free evening of live entertainment when the Downtown Clayton Concert Series returns to Town Square on Thursday, Aug. 13.

The featured act, All My Rowdy Friends featuring Nicholas Vernon, will perform from 6 to 9 p.m. at Town Square, located at the corner of Main and O’Neil streets.

The nationally touring tribute band celebrates the music of Hank Williams Jr., performing many of his biggest hits along with other outlaw country and Southern rock favorites. Led by Nicholas Vernon, the group is known for energetic performances that recreate the sound and spirit of one of country music’s most recognizable artists.

Activities begin at 6 p.m., with live music starting at 6:30 p.m. Concertgoers are encouraged to bring blankets or lawn chairs and enjoy an evening in downtown Clayton.

Food trucks will be on site throughout the event. Family-friendly attractions will include a bounce house and photo booth for children.

The concert is free and open to the public.
